CSR Expenses for Company Branding Recognized as Allowable Revenue Expenditures for Tax Purposes.

September 2, 2020

Case Laws     Income Tax     AT

Disallowance of expenses incurred on corporate social responsibility (“CSR”) - expenditure incurred towards display of name/logo of the assessee on various items is undoubtedly for the promotion of the business of the assessee as it promotes goodwill. Hence, the expenditure is to be allowed as revenue expenditure. - AT
